McBride is a little past his prime. He probably shouldnt be selected for the NT again as the next WC he will be pretty old and for a striker speed is pretty much everything. Thats why you see the strikers usually slowing down after 29ish while attacking mid's(like Zidane) still play well until 34ish. Kinda like the QB versus WR.. QBs usually need more experience(reading the game) to start hitting their peak while WR's must be lightning quick. Speed usually deteriotes around 29ish in most people.
Id say Dempsey.
